What is the Kentucky Student Asthma Medication Permission Form?

The Kentucky Student Asthma Medication Permission Form is a critical document enabling students to self-administer asthma medication while in school. This form involves the collaboration of various stakeholders: parents/guardians fill it out to grant permission, physicians provide necessary medical details, and school principals ensure adherence to school policies. The form captures essential information regarding the student and their medication, ensuring a safe and compliant environment for managing asthma during school hours.

Purpose and Benefits of the Kentucky Student Asthma Medication Permission Form

This form is instrumental in allowing students to self-administer asthma medication, ensuring they can respond promptly to asthma attacks during school hours and school-related activities. By having the permission form on file with school authorities, students receive protection and support, creating a safer educational environment. The benefits extend to improved health security for students with asthma, allowing them to participate fully in school life without unnecessary delays in accessing their medication.

Who Needs the Kentucky Student Asthma Medication Permission Form?

Several key stakeholders must complete the Kentucky Student Asthma Medication Permission Form. Parents or guardians are responsible for initiating the process, while healthcare providers must validate the medical need for the medication. School principals play an essential role in authorizing the use of this form. This form is typically required for students who have a documented history of asthma and participate in school-related activities where medication access may be needed.

Key Features of the Kentucky Student Asthma Medication Permission Form

The Kentucky Student Asthma Medication Permission Form contains several critical components that facilitate its intended use. Key features include:
  • Blank fields for filling out personal information such as student name, grade, and medication details.
  • A liability waiver section that outlines the responsibilities of parents/guardians.
  • Signature requirements from all necessary parties, including the parent/guardian, physician, and principal.
These features ensure comprehensive documentation and facilitate effective communication among stakeholders.
